二、os.path.join函数 os.path.join函数将多个路径组合后返回,使用语法为: os.path.join(path1 [,path2 [,...]]) 注:第一个绝对路径之前的参数将被忽略 # 合并目录importos os.path.join('/hello/','good/boy/','Hider')# '/hello/good/boy/Hider' 三、“+” 号连接 最基本的方式就是使用 “...
Python的os.path.join()方法是用于将多个路径组合成一个路径的函数。它接受任意数量的路径作为参数,并根据操作系统的规则将它们连接起来。 os.path.join()方法的语法如下: 代码语言:txt 复制 os.path.join(path1[, path2[, ...]]) 参数说明: path1, path2, ...:要连接的路径。可以是字符串、字节字符串...
= os.path.join('/home','/pc','/data') print(dir) --- >> /pc/data >> /pc/data >> /data 存在以“. / ”开始的子路径,同时存在以“ / ”开头的子路径,则还是以“ / ”开头的子路径为依据,从最后一个以“ / ”开头的子路径开始拼接,之前的子路径全部丢弃。import os dir = os.path...
Python os.path.join 模块详解 1. 基本功能 os.path.join 是Python 中 os.path 模块下的一个函数,用于将多个路径组件合并成一个路径。该函数能够智能地处理不同操作系统中的路径分隔符(如 Windows 中的 \ 和Unix/Linux/macOS 中的 /),从而生成正确的路径字符串。
os.path.join()函数用于将多个路径组合成一个路径。在Windows系统中,路径之间使用反斜杠()分隔,在Linux和OS X系统中使用正斜杠(/)分隔。 例如: import os path1 = "C:\\Users\\Username" path2 = "Documents\\Files" joined_path = os.path.join(path1, path2) print(joined_path) # 输出: C:\...
os.path.join是用于拼接文件路径的函数。它可以接受多个参数,并按照操作系统的规则将它们连接起来形成一个路径。这个函数可以自动根据操作系统的不同使用正确的路径分隔符(在Windows上是反斜杠\,在Unix上是正斜杠/)来连接路径。 例如: import os path = os.path.join('dir1', 'dir2', 'file.txt') print(...
os.path.join() also allows multiple arguments, like so: importoshomedir ="/home"mainpath ="kodeclik"language ="python"topic ="arrays"lesson ="lesson2"fullpath = os.path.join(homedir, mainpath, language, topic, lesson)print(fullpath) ...
os.path.join([PATH_1][PATH_2]PATH_3...#---# #return# [PATH_1]/ [PATH_2]/[PATH_3 示例 代码语言:javascript 代码运行次数:0 运行 AI代码解释 importos>>>importos>>>os.path.join("home","tmp","cywang")'home/tmp/cywang' 注:第一个...
import os Path1 = 'home' Path2 = 'develop' Path3 = '' Path10 = Path1 + Path2 + Path3 Path20 = os.path.join(Path1, Path2, Path3) Path30 = os.path.join(Path2, Path1, Path3) print('Path10 = ',Path10) print('Path20 = ',Path20) ...
# 使用 os.path.join() 来拼接路径 path = os.path.join(directory, filename) print(path) # 输出: folder/example.txt (在Unix-like系统上) #或 folder\example.txt (在Windows系统上) 在这个例子中,os.path.join()函数根据运行代码的操作系统,自动选择了正确的路径分隔符(在Unix-like系统中是/,在Wind...